Southern TrustSouthern Trust Home Services, a leading electrical, HVAC, and plumbing company serving southwest Virginia, is now accepting nominations for its yearly “Heat for a Hero” program. The selected nominee will receive a new heating system for their home, with time and materials for installation donated by Southern Trust in time for the Christmas holidays.


“This program was designed to help a veteran or active service member who is in need of a new heating system,” said Ted Puzio, owner of Southern Trust Home Services. “With the winter months quickly approaching, it is important for those in need to have a warm home to escape the winter temperatures.”


Details:

Nominees can be retired veterans or those actively serving in the military. All nominees are confidential. A previous winner was a wounded veteran in Giles County who was using a wood stove for heat but was no longer able to keep it stocked.


“This program is about paying it forward,” Puzio said. “Our business has been able to grow in part because of those serving in the military. This program is a way to give back to someone who has sacrificed so that we may have the opportunity to live the American dream.”
